    Is the Accounting Profession Ready for ChatGPT?

    Accountancy Executive in Residence Mark Ross (above, left) and Assistant Professor James (Yibo) Zhang (right) co-authored an article titled, ‘ChatGPT is Ready for the Profession—But is the Profession Ready for ChatGPT?‘ The article describes the results of a survey of 136 accounting practitioners regarding their experiences, attitudes, and perceptions of using ChatGPT.     Congratulations to 38 New MAcc Graduates!

    Thirty-eight students were awarded their Master of Accountancy degree during a ceremony held May 19 at the Wilks Theater in Armstrong Student Center. Jennifer Kemp (‘07, MAcc ‘08) gave the keynote address.

    Asset Relifing: Increasing Operating Margins in the Healthcare Industry

    On April 19, students in ACC 321 (Intermediate Financial Accounting) were treated to a talk by Miami alum Paul Shade ‘03, founder and managing partner of Principle Valuation LLC. The company primarily works with hospitals and health systems to accurately estimate the life of their fixed assets (i.e., “asset relifing”), ultimately improving their operating margins. The talk…
